Raymond Hardware - Port Sanilac's Anchor Store
Raymond Hardware Decorating CornerRaymond True Value Hardware store in Port Sanilac is truly an anchor of the downtown.  Raymond Hardware was founded by Uri Raymond in 1850 on the beach where the Port Sanilac Marina is now located.  There he sold many of the necessities of frontier life in Michigan.  Uri moved the store to its present location on Ridge Street in 1888.  It has been there ever since, helping to build and support our little town.
 
Purchased in 1999 by Judy Blaine, it is once again run as a family business.  Judy and her four children have worked hard to expand the business which now can provide everything needed to build your home.  Starting with building design, the Blaine family will give you competitive prices on everything from dry wall and siding to kitchen cupboards and bathroom fixtures.  Their unparalleled customer service will ensure that your construction experience will be a positive one.
 
Judy and her staff are also adept at helping customers find the "right part for the job."  If there is a particular item that you have been unable to find elsewhere Raymond Hardware will find it for you and special order it.  Judy prides herself on her ability to get whatever it is you are looking for.
 
Because of its history, Raymond Hardware is a common tourist stop for visitors to Port Sanilac.  As the oldest, continually operated hardware store in Michigan it is full of legend and lore.  Take a moment to ask Judy about the store's ghost.  The hardware store also offers many unique gifts to commemorate your vacation.  In their decorating corner you will find whimsical wall hangings, beautiful bird baths, and deliciously scented soy candles.

Christmas Party a Success
The 2009 Port Sanilac Christmas Party at the Bark Shanty Community Center was a great success again this year.
 
On December 12, Rosemarie Oulette and the Garden Club hosted the Port Sanilac Christmas Party.  Over 250 people were in attendance to enjoy the food and activities provided. 
 
Children of all ages enjoyed building bird feeders, visiting with Santa, and winning door prizes in the raffle. 
 
Twenty five boxes of food were collected for the Project Blessing Food Pantry.

The Stone Lodge - Great Dining and Entertainment in Your Home Town
The Stone Lodge FireplaceThe Stone Lodge, built as a residence in the early 1930s, has long been a place to meet friends and family for good food and good fun.  Purchased by Jenny Stutterheim in 2004, the Stone Lodge offers food, including excellent pizza, and beverages seven days a week.  Throughout the summer months there is also a Sunday breakfast buffet.
